Getty Images/Ringer illustration Golden State is boldly going where no NBA team has gone before: a 12-man rotation. Can Steve Kerr's experiment give one last gasp to the Dubs' dynasty? Lindy Waters III has been plying his trade as a professional basketball player for four years now, and, like any veteran, he's become a creature of habit. NBA players like predictability, a consistent routine, especially on game nights. So Waters, a reserve guard for the Golden State Warriors, was a tad perturbed a few weeks back when that routine was scuttled. "I usually eat chicken and rice, every time," Waters recalled in a recent phone conversation. "One time they didn't have chicken—and I was mad, man." It's generally best not to mess with a player's pregame meal. Or, for that matter, their pregame warm-ups, their minutes, their rotation spot, or their overall role. But Waters and the Warriors are adapting to a new reality this season: Unless your name is Stephen Curry or Draymond Green, almost nothing is assured. Blessed with an uncommonly deep roster (albeit with many more supporting players than stars), coach Steve Kerr is doing the unthinkable: He's playing them all, defying decades of...
